Geode Capital Management LLC Buys 46,932 Shares of V2X, Inc. (NYSE:VVX)

V2X logo with Business Services background

Geode Capital Management LLC raised its stake in V2X, Inc. (NYSE:VVX - Free Report) by 17.1%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 321,179 shares of the company's stock after buying an additional 46,932 shares during the period. Geode Capital Management LLC owned approximately 1.02% of V2X worth $15,366,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

V2X Company Profile

(Free Report)

V2X, Inc provides critical mission solutions and support services to defense clients worldwide. It offers a suite of integrated solutions across the operations and logistics, aerospace, training, and technology markets to national security, defense, civilian, and international clients. The company was incorporated in 2014 and is headquartered in Mclean, Virginia.
